Takaddun hoto, azaman babban aikin hatimin aiki da kayan aikin zafi, yana taka muhimmiyar rawa a cikin sinadarai na petrochemical, wuta, sararin samaniya, da sauran filayen. Babban juriyar yanayin zafi na musamman -, daidaiton sinadarai, da kai{3}} kayan shafawa sun sa ya zama madaidaicin madadin ƙarfe na gargajiya ko fakitin polymer. Wannan labarin zai bincika ainihin fa'idodin fasaha na tattarawar graphite da mafita na aikace-aikace na yau da kullun.

 

I. Fa'idodin Aiki na Shirya Graphite

Halitta graphite flake, ta hanyar aiki na musamman, za'a iya canza shi zuwa faɗaɗɗen graphite ko sassauƙan zane mai sassauƙa tare da tsari mai faɗi. Wannan kayan yana kula da kewayon zafin jiki mai faɗi na -200 zuwa digiri 600 a cikin yanayin oxidizing kuma ba shi da ƙarfi ga yawancin kafofin watsa labarai na acidic da alkaline. Idan aka kwatanta da na gargajiya asbestos ko polytetrafluoroethylene shiryawa (PTFE), graphite shiryarwa yana da ƙananan coefficient na gogayya (kimanin 0.1-0.15), yadda ya kamata rage lalacewa a kan sealing saman a inji kayan aiki. Bugu da ƙari kuma, da thermal watsin iya isa 100-150 W / (m · K), samar da zafi dissipation a tsauri sealing aikace-aikace da kuma muhimmanci inganta tsarin AMINCI.

II. Yanayin Aikace-aikace na Musamman da Magani

1. Babban -Tsarin Hatimin Matsi

A cikin babban ma'aunin wutar lantarki mai tsananin zafi, ana amfani da zoben da aka siyar da graphite da yawa tare da ƙarfafa wayan nickel don jure matsin lamba MPa 45 da cimma ruwa. Ƙirar matsi na kashi 30% -50% na damuwa na shigarwa na farko yana ramawa don ɗaukar hutun da ya haifar da aiki na dogon lokaci.

2. Chemical Pump Shaft Seal ingantawa

Don kafofin watsa labarai masu lalata sosai (kamar sulfuric acid da aka tattara da kuma hydrofluoric acid), an ɓullo da ingantaccen tattarawar graphite fiber, yana ƙara ƙarfin ƙarfinsa zuwa sama da MPa 12. Haɗe da allura -nau'in tsarin lubrication na hatimi, ana iya tsawaita tazarar kulawa da fiye da sau uku na hanyoyin gargajiya.

3. Babban - Kayan Aikin Musanya Zafin Zafi

A cikin tsarin ajiyar zafi na gishiri mai narkewa, faɗaɗɗen graphite da haɗaɗɗen haɗaɗɗen silicon carbide suna tabbatar da aikin rufewa a yanayin zafi sama da digiri 300 yayin da rage asarar zafi da 15% -20% godiya ga kyakkyawan ingancin yanayin zafi na graphite.

III. Abubuwan Ci gaban Fasaha

Binciken na yanzu yana mai da hankali kan nano{0} fasaha na gyarawa, kamar ƙari na molybdenum disulfide (MoS₂) ko graphene, don ƙara haɓaka juriya na filler da haɓakar zafi. Bugu da ƙari, bugu na 3D na tsarin gyaran gyare-gyare na musamman a halin yanzu yana cikin lokacin matukin jirgi, yana ba da damar hatimi daidai a ƙarƙashin yanayin aiki mai rikitarwa.
